Output 00eb5860b5156a778fa886ba0cddb424f03f021f2d0214d2f63f319c74a62dc2:1

value
2864723740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c15a9e95c0c215dd01332cb96f848ae54aba37d OP_EQUAL
address
3QfvA78Qj4cPfVBW5XgXSFNRZ3rhuqTUWF
transaction
00eb5860b5156a778fa886ba0cddb424f03f021f2d0214d2f63f319c74a62dc2